Asymptotic-preserving Godunov-type numerical schemes for hyperbolic systems with stiff and non-stiff relaxation terms (original) (raw)
Related papers
Methods for hyperbolic systems with stiff relaxation
International Journal for Numerical Methods in Fluids, 2002
Three methods are analyzed for solving a linear hyperbolic system that contains stiff relaxation. We show that the semi-discrete discontinuous Galerkin method, with a linear basis, is accurate when the relaxation time is unresolved (asymptotic preserving -AP). The two other methods are shown to be non-AP. To discriminate between AP and non-AP methods, we argue that in the limit of small relaxation time, one should fix the dimensionless parameters that characterize the near-equilibrium limit.
Late-time/stiff-relaxation asymptotic-preserving approximations of hyperbolic equations
Mathematics of Computation, 2012
We investigate the late-time asymptotic behavior of solutions to nonlinear hyperbolic systems of conservation laws containing stiff source term. On one hand, we determine the relevant asymptotic expansion, derive a reduced system in the limit, and discuss the role of an entropy condition to establish the diffusive nature of the reduced system. On the other hand, we propose a new numerical scheme of finite volume type, which allows us to recover the correct asymptotic regime. The associated discrete form of the diffusion system is achieved via a suitable discretization compatible with the stiff source term. Our theoretical results are illustrated with several models from continuum physics and numerical experiments demonstrating the relevance of the proposed theory and numerical strategy.
Implicit-Explicit methods for hyperbolic systems with hyperbolic and parabolic relaxation
In this talk we discuss the problem of constructing effective high order methods for the numerical solution of hyperbolic systems of balance laws, in presence of stiff source. Because of the stiffness, the use of implicit integrators is advisable, so that no restrictions on the time step due to small relaxation time will appear. Two different relaxation systems will be considered, namely hyperbolic and parabolic relaxation. Because of the different nature of the problems, the two cases will be considered separately. A common denominator of both treatments is the choice of space discretization. Most schemes for conservation or balance laws are discretized by finite volume (FV), conservative finite difference (FD), or discontinuous Galerkin (DG). Here we choose conservative finite difference since it is probably the simplest general approach for the construction of high order shock capturing schemes for such problems.
Uniformly Accurate Schemes for Hyperbolic Systems with Relaxation
Siam Journal on Numerical Analysis, 1997
We develop high resolution shock capturing numericalschemes for hyperbolicsystems with relaxation. In such systems the relaxation time may vary from order one to much less than unity. When the relaxation time is small, the relaxation term becomes very strong and highly sti , and underresolved numerical schemes may produce spurious results. Usually one can not decouple the problem into separate regimes and handle di erent regimes with di erent methods. Thus it is important to have a scheme that works uniformly with respect to the relaxation time. Using the Broadwell model of the nonlinear Boltzmann equation we develop a second order scheme that works e ectively, with a xed spatial and temporal discretization, for all range of mean free path. Formal uniform consistency proof for a rst order scheme, and numerical convergence proof for the second order scheme are also presented. We also make numerical comparisons of the new scheme with some other schemes. This study is motivated by the reentry problem in hypersonic computations.
Numerical methods for nonconservative hyperbolic systems: A theoretical framework
SIAM journal on numerical analysis, 2007
The goal of this paper is to provide a theoretical framework allowing to extend some general concepts related to the numerical approximation of 1d conservation laws to the more general case of first order quasi-linear hyperbolic systems. In particular this framework is intended to be useful for the design and the analysis of well-balanced numerical schemes for solving balance laws or coupled systems of conservation laws. First, the concept of path-conservative numerical schemes is introduced, which is a generalization of the concept of conservative schemes for systems of conservation laws. Then, we introduce the general definition of Approximate Riemann Solvers and we give the general expression of some well-known families of schemes based on these solvers: Godunov, Roe and Relaxation methods. Finally, the general form of a high order scheme based on a first order path-conservative scheme and a reconstruction operator is presented.
A Godunov scheme for solving hyperbolic systems in a nonconservative form
Journal de Physique IV (Proceedings), 2005
In this paper, we developed a Godunov scheme for solving nonconservative systems. The main idea of this method is a new type of projection which illustrated the essential role of the numerical viscosity to determine the solution with shocks for system in a nonconservative form. We apply our study to a system modeling elasticity and we observe a complete agreement between the theory and the numerical results.
A Unified IMEX Runge--Kutta Approach for Hyperbolic Systems with Multiscale Relaxation
SIAM Journal on Numerical Analysis
In this paper we consider the development of Implicit-Explicit (IMEX) Runge-Kutta schemes for hyperbolic systems with multiscale relaxation. In such systems the scaling depends on an additional parameter which modifies the nature of the asymptotic behavior which can be either hyperbolic or parabolic. Because of the multiple scalings, standard IMEX Runge-Kutta methods for hyperbolic systems with relaxation loose their efficiency and a different approach should be adopted to guarantee asymptotic preservation in stiff regimes. We show that the proposed approach is capable to capture the correct asymptotic limit of the system independently of the scaling used. Several numerical examples confirm our theoretical analysis.
Higher-order relaxation schemes for hyperbolic systems of conservation laws
Journal of Numerical Mathematics, 2000
We present a higher order generalization for relaxation methods in the framework presented by Jin and Xin in . The schemes employ general higher order integration for spatial discretization and higher order implicit-explicit (IMEX) schemes or Total Variation diminishing (TVD) Runge-Kutta schemes for time integration of relaxing or relaxed schemes, respectively, for time integration. Numerical experiments are performed on various test problems, in particular, the Burger's and Euler equations of inviscid gas dynamics in both one and two space dimensions. In addition, uniform convergence with respect to the relaxation parameter is demonstrated.
Provably non-stiff implementation of weak coupling conditions for hyperbolic problems
Numerische Mathematik, 2022
In the context of coupling hyperbolic problems, the maximum stable time step of an explicit numerical scheme may depend on the design of the coupling procedure. If this is the case, the coupling procedure is sensitive to changes in model parameters independent of the Courant–Friedrichs–Levy condition. This sensitivity can cause artificial stiffness that degrades the performance of a numerical scheme. To overcome this problem, we present a systematic and general procedure for weakly imposing coupling conditions via penalty terms in a provably non-stiff manner. The procedure can be used to construct both energy conservative and dissipative couplings, and the user is given control over the amount of dissipation desired. The resulting formulation is simple to implement and dual consistent. The penalty coefficients take the form of projection matrices based on the coupling conditions. Numerical experiments demonstrate that this procedure results in both optimal spectral radii and superco...